The execution phase is when the project plan is put into action

The team begins to carry out the tasks outlined in the planning phase, and the focus shifts to achieving project results and meeting project objectives. Effective leadership and communication are essential during this phase to keep everyone on the same page and complete tasks as planned.

Key activities are as follows:

Task Assignment : Assign responsibilities to team members based on their capabilities and availability
Tracking progress : Use project management software to track completed tasks and ensure they adhere to the project schedule.
Stakeholder Engagement : Inform project stakeholders about progress and any changes that may arise along the way
For example, this phase would include product design, development of marketing materials, and coordination of sales and marketing efforts for a product launch.

4. Monitoring and control

Activities in this phase include:

Performance Measurement : Use key performance indicators (KPIs) to assess project progress
Change Management : Evaluate change requests and their impact on project scope, schedule, and budget
Risk management : Be alert to new risks and apply mitigation strategies
For example, during a product launch, the project manager must adjust the strategy based on real-time insights and analytics if the marketing campaign does not generate the expected engagement.
